United Flow Technologies is a platform established in July 2021 to invest in the municipal and industrial water and wastewater market. UFT has partnered with market leading businesses to create a national provider of process, pump, automation & control, and other equipment solutions. And we’re just getting started making strategic partnerships to provide clean water across the country!
As a Network Engineer, the candidate will play a vital role in designing, implementing, and maintaining our organization's IT infrastructure. You will work closely with the IT team to ensure our network operates securely and efficiently to support our business operations. This role involves troubleshooting network and server issues, optimizing network and server performance, and implementing new technologies to meet evolving business needs.
This position requires working onsite 5 days a week in our Irving, TX office.
What you'll do: Finetune and implement IT policies and procedures to ensure the security and efficiency of our IT infrastructure
Manage complete suite of network and Security applications (Checkpoint, Fortinet, Sentinel One, Tenable.io, Automox), systems updates and security patching of all Tesco systems (endpoint, servers etc..)
Implement and manage the network monitoring and SEIM systems
Network Administration including Firewall Policies, DNS, DHCP and Router/Switch configurations
Manage endpoint security configurations and policies
Ensure compliance with cybersecurity, business continuity and data privacy regulations.
Create and manage IT infrastructure dashboard and report out on regular basis
Manage the deployment process for new products and hardware
Escalate issues to Infrastructure manager, PMO, and Head of IT
Provide primary escalation support to Tesco IT
Ensure compliance with cybersecurity, business continuity and data privacy regulation
What you bring: Excellent written documentation skills (proficiency in English, good grammatical skills) and experience producing user-facing and IT documentation
3+ years experience in Network Design, Network Implementation, Network Security, Network Monitoring and Troubleshooting, Network Optimization, Documentation, Collaboration, Vendor Management, Compliance, and Disaster Recovery
Ability to communicate with technical and non-technical stakeholders clearly and concisely, both verbally and in writing
Experienced in modern infrastructure and security products
Networking experience (TCP/IP, DNS, Routing, Switching, NAT, VPN, DHCP, LAN, WLAN)
Experience with centrally managed AntiVirus, SEIM, Threat Vulnerability management software, patching and performance management applications
iOS / Android Mobile Device Administration through MDM solutions
Knowledge of MS Office 365, Azure Active Directory, Intune, and Security products
PKI Certificate management and renewals
Ability to travel up to 25%
